Just got back from looking at it. W/B Stack train on Track 2. At least one platform (and apparently several more) are in the street at Lincoln St. overpass. Several cars accordianed just to the East of Lincoln, several move leaning badly to the west of Lincoln. Trailing unit is still there, but lead unit was apparently cut off, and moved west.

CSX block truck was just arriving at approx 1000. No sign of Winters, yet.

Much of the village of E.R. is without power. There will be a lot of unhappy folks there, this cold night.

Per news conference, train was full of empty containers from Syracuse going to Buffalo. Report says train was going 60mph.

Thankfully there were not anything dangerous as was case in Kentucky. There are dozens of homes not more than 100 yards from tracks.
